Abstract A survey was designed and conducted, to extend prior work discussed in the Driver Fatigue and Alertness Study literature review, by collecting additional data about commercial motor vehicle (CMV) drivers and their job characteristics. It also sought to determine the prevalence of factors that may contribute to fatigue in CMV drivers and to identify and assess the methods used by drivers to alleviate fatigue or its symptoms. This tech brief summarizes the methods and results of that survey. 4 p.
